Basement waterproofing specialists have a lot of tools at their disposal for getting water out of your basement. Interior drainage systems, sump pumps, industrial strength dehumidifiers, and other even more advanced techniques can dry out a flooded basement right away.
Ultimately, as the basement waterproofing contractor what type of waterproofing sealant will be used. There are distinct sealants for whatever needs to be sealed. The inside being sealed is as important as the outside walls. Various sealants can be a primer, a liquid rubber, a plastic paint for the floors and an interior/exterior acrylic latex paint. These are products the homeowner might want to discuss with their contractor. If the homeowner seems enlightened, they'll not be taken advantage of either.

The drain tile is a system that's built on the outside wall of your foundation and diverts water through a soil drainage system away from the basement walls. In short, you should start by keeping as much water away from the foundation of your house as possible. Additionally, gutters contribute to surface water running down next to the foundation walls. Many homeowners are under the assumption that their foundation has truly been waterproofed when in fact it has only been damp proofed. Cracks in your homes foundation walls or slab are serious. Fundamental methods of foundation waterproofing comprise sump pump installation. As the foundation settles, pressure cracks appear. This raises the water pressure on the foundation.

But mold development is not the only dangerous effect of basement wetness. The construction of your home may also be undermined. Evidence of a moisture issue comprises peeling paint, rusting pipes, cracked or bowed walls, and even soft, rotting wood. Once you see these surface problems, chances are you've got a bigger problem behind the walls.
